The Bossier Chamber of Commerce, in partnership with Margaritaville Resort Casino and Boomtown Casino, delivered over 7,000 cookies to more than 1,000 military members in the community on Friday. This annual tradition is a heartfelt gesture of appreciation for the service and sacrifices of local military personnel.
The initiative was made possible with the support of several partners, including The Boot, The Wooden Spoon, Sugar Sheaux, Jason’s Deli, Live! Casino & Hotel, and Barksdale Air Force Base. Volunteers, including First Sergeants and Military Spouses at Barksdale Air Force Base, helped package and distribute the cookies to single airmen living in the base barracks. Additionally, the Bossier Chamber and The Boot extended their outreach by delivering cookies to local reserve units, the Military Entrance Processing Station (MEPS), and Camp Minden.
For several years, the Bossier Chamber and Margaritaville Resort Casino have collaborated on this holiday cookie drive, which serves as a small but meaningful token of gratitude to those who serve our nation.
Through community partnerships and generous contributions, the holiday tradition continues to bring smiles to service members during the festive season.
